LDR 7100
Managing Innovation and Change
3 credits

In this course, students will apply innovation theories to their organizations and to cases. They will strategically develop integrated business models and offerings that can’t be easily imitated by competitors. They will develop plans to pilot test or prototype these innovative approaches and will think about how to manage possible implementation problems. Students will also explore what kinds of mindsets work against innovation and how leaders can counter those mindsets. Using evidence-based management principles, students will become proficient at asking relevant questions, and acquiring, appraising, aggregating, applying and assessing information. They will develop, articulate, and defend distinctive points of view grounded in the innovation literature and in evidence related to proposed strategies.

Prerequisite(s): LDR 7000
